Nebivolol is a selective beta-1 adrenergic receptor blocker, primarily used in the treatment of hypertension and heart failure. It is renowned for its ability to lower blood pressure while also offering a unique advantage of promoting nitric oxide release, which can enhance cardiovascular health.

Benefits of Nebivolol
- Effective reduction in blood pressure
- Improvement in heart function
- Favorable side effect profile compared to non-selective beta-blockers
- Enhanced nitric oxide production, leading to better vasodilation
Dosage Guidelines
The dosage of Nebivolol is typically individualized based on the patient’s health condition. Below are the general recommendations:
- Starting Dose: Usually, the initial dose is 5 mg once daily.
- Titration: The dose may be adjusted after 2 to 4 weeks, typically increasing to a maximum of 40 mg daily if necessary.
- Monitoring: Patients should be monitored for blood pressure and heart rate to determine the efficacy of the treatment.
Potential Side Effects
While Nebivolol is generally well-tolerated, some individuals may experience side effects, including:
- Fatigue
- Dizziness
- Nausea
- Bradycardia (slow heart rate)
